We are working with a local SEND school on the outskirts of Wellingborough to appoint an enthusiastic and caring Teaching Assistant to work with SEND pupils in this unique specialist provision.

About the role

When working in a SEND provision, the learning goes beyond completing work in the classroom. You will have the opportunity to offer pastoral based support to the pupils you work with, helping them with the different aspects of their daily life, ranging from emotional support to help with learning things such as life skills to help them outside of school.
